<p>It&#8217;s getting close to the ol&#8217; 25th and Advent is already upon us so I dug out the old Christmas songs and put together this year&#8217;s mix (by dug out I mean I opened a folder on my computer, but how i wish boxes, records, and dust was involved).   I think as the years go by at some point I&#8217;ll have a definitive Christmas mix as most of these songs have been on mixes before and i feel like i&#8217;m honing the mix every year, not really expanding.  But here it is with some Christmas memories and reasonings for each song:  <a href="http://www.megaupload.com/?d=8J49EYXD">http://www.megaupload.com/?d=8J49EYXD</a></p>
<p><strong>1.  Low &#8211; Just Like Christmas</strong></p>
<p>It&#8217;s a flash of memories of Big Bear and road trips, and Paul Chapman.  It&#8217;s as Josh Pool said the perfect trick for the holidays that are &#8220;festively challenged&#8221;</p>
<p><strong>2.  Quiet Company &#8211; Have Yourself a Merry Little  Christmas</strong></p>
<p>There&#8217;s a few Christmas songs that are dark and dreary (just read the history of this song to know about it&#8217;s origins and original words), but I do enjoy when a group can turn that on its head and make the music fit the title.</p>
<p><strong>3.  The Drifters &#8211; White Christmas</strong></p>
<p>It&#8217;s the memories of Maccauly Caulkin singing it and practicing shaving.  Representative of the Christmas marathons and anticipation that fills the air and which Viet Nam is only beginning to tap into, but seemingly will never catch up with.  And since the Drifters recorded this it&#8217;s been their song, nobody else touches it in my mind.</p>
<p><strong>4.  Margaret Whiting &amp; Johnny Mercer &#8211; Baby It&#8217;s Cold Outside</strong></p>
<p>I have about 5 versions of this song and like each one for a certain reason.  This one really convinces me that Whiting is just playing hard to get.  And the way she says &#8220;no no no&#8221; is just precious.</p>
<p><strong>5. Greg Barkley &#8211; Let It Snow</strong></p>
<p><strong>6. Badly Drawn Boy &#8211; Donna &amp; Blitzen</strong></p>
<p><strong>7. Jars of Clay &#8211; Wonderful Christmastime</strong></p>
<p>The McCartney version seems to rub a lot of people the wrong way.  Ever since I heard it I&#8217;ve loved it.  I don&#8217;t recall ever hearing the song until going to a college group Christmas party with 5 of us stacked in a car and this song (McCartney&#8217;s) coming on as we got to the party.  I couldn&#8217;t believe what I was hearing while everyone else groaned as if they&#8217;d been forced to listen to the synthesizer riff since the womb.  Jars of Clay tones it down, so even the most stalwart Paul haters might like it&#8230;they even get a little &#8220;We Three Kings of Orient Are&#8221; thrown in there.</p>
<p><strong>8. The O&#8217;Jays &#8211; Christmas Ain&#8217;t Christmas (Without the One You Love)</strong></p>
<p>Ain&#8217;t it true&#8230;but the O&#8217;Jays make it sound so good (the song, not the concept).</p>
<p><strong>9. Rosie Thomas &#8211; Christmas Time is Here</strong></p>
<p>Vince Guaraldi and Christmas make a beautiful couple.  Rosie Thomas stays true to that.  It&#8217;s filled with images of families glowing in respite and with ruffled pajamas after the wrapping paper has been torn to bits.</p>
<p><strong>10. Aimee Mann &#8211; The Christmas Song</strong></p>
<p><strong>11. The Bird &amp; The Bee &#8211; Carol of the Bells</strong></p>
<p><strong>12. Sufjan Stevens &#8211; Only At Christmas Time</strong></p>
<p>It doesn&#8217;t have the Christmas sound, but it&#8217;s swaddled with the spirit.</p>
<p><strong>13. Jars of Clay &#8211; I Heard the Bells on Christmas Day</strong></p>
<p>Dave Bazan, my usual choice for this song, has always laid a little heavy on the &#8216;in despair I bow&#8217;d my head&#8217; mood where as Jars of Clay seems to hold to the &#8216;peace on earth&#8217; part.  They both have their merits, but why not go with the peace.</p>
<p><strong>14. The Orioles &#8211; O Holy Night</strong></p>
<p><strong>15. Sufjan Stevens &#8211; Holy Holy Holy</strong></p>
<p>It&#8217;s not a Christmas song, but it reminds of nativity scenes where the blessing of being a statue means you are always in reverential silence.</p>
<p><strong>16. Eef Barzelay &#8211; Joy to the World</strong></p>
<p>This song is one of my favorites.  The singer&#8217;s voice and the music are so tempered and quiet, the magnitude of the song masked in such a quiet space, not all too different from the Incarnation itself, the magnificent and holy found in a lowly manger.</p>
<p>Merry Christmas!</p>

<p><span style="font-family: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;font-size:small;"><span style="font-size:x-small;">Bush keeps repeating that this bailout, oops, I mean (forced) investment, is such a good deal for all of us on Main Street. He keeps repeating that it&#8217;s a sure thing that the tax dollars &#8220;invested&#8221; (I love the use of that word by the politicians and media) will be paid back, because this bailout will be a success. But if it&#8217;s such a sure thing that all the tax dollars &#8220;invested&#8221; will be paid back (and then some), that means it&#8217;s a good investment. So why aren&#8217;t there some private investors who are willing to take on this great investment? Why aren&#8217;t they lined up for this great opportunity? Also, how do they figure who gets paid back what? What does it mean when the robbers in Washington say we&#8217;ll be &#8220;paid back?&#8221; Will my personal &#8220;investment&#8221; be quantified, and will I get a check in the mail? What&#8217;s going to be my ROE? If my investment fails, will the government bail me out by giving back my &#8220;contribution?&#8221; It could, but they&#8217;d have to print money, which would bring higher inflation, wiping out any benefit from a Main Street bailout. But if I listen to the press, read the papers, listen to politicians on NPR, and listen to Bush, all this is supposed to be for me, because I&#8217;m on Main Street.</span></span></p>
